The Fox's Magical Discovery
Felix the fox had always been the most curious creature in Sunny Meadow Forest. His orange-red fur would sparkle in the morning light as he trotted along hidden paths, exploring every corner of his woodland home.
One rainy afternoon, while searching for shelter under a giant palm tree near the forest's edge, Felix discovered something extraordinary. It was a small, shiny rectangle – an iPhone! The device glowed with a mysterious blue light, even though it had been lying in the rain.
“Hello?” Felix whispered, his bushy tail twitching with excitement.
To his amazement, the iPhone spoke! “Hello, little friend. I'm Bella, and I've been waiting for someone kind to find me.”
Felix's eyes grew wide. “But how can you talk?”
“I'm not an ordinary phone,” Bella explained. “I belong to the Magic Cloud, and I need help returning home. But first, you must solve three riddles to prove your heart is true.”
Just then, a large, gentle bull named Barnaby emerged from behind the palm tree. He had been sleeping peacefully in the shade.
“Did someone say riddles?” Barnaby asked, his deep voice rumbled like thunder, but his eyes were kind and warm.
“Barnaby!” Felix cried. “You're the strongest, wisest bull in the forest. Will you help us?”
The bull nodded slowly. “Of course, little friend. Together, we can solve anything.”
And so, under the swaying palm tree, the fox, the bull, and the magical iPhone began their adventure. Bella presented her riddles, and though some were tricky, Felix's cleverness and Barnaby's wisdom helped them find each answer.
When they solved the final riddle, the iPhone glowed brilliantly. "Thank you both," Bella said softly. "You've shown that true friends work together and never give up. That's the greatest magic of all."
With a sparkle of rainbow light, Bella vanished, leaving behind something even better – the beautiful friendship between a fox, a bull, and the memory of their magical day together.
From that day on, Felix and Barnaby were the best of friends, proving that kindness and teamwork could create the most wonderful adventures.
